* Winter programs starting the week of January 22nd *
We are excited to announce that after-school programming will continue! Due to popular demand, Mudskipper Pottery and Young Rembrandts Art Drawing Club will be returning. Mad Science will be offering a NASA-based S.T.E.M. program on Fridays. Additionally, we will be offering a beginner Spanish class on Mondays and a beginner Hip-Hop dance class on Wednesdays. You can find the link to register for the classes here. The schedule for Winter After-School Programming is:
Monday- Beginner Spanish (starts Jan. 22)
Tuesday- Mudskipper Pottery (starts Jan. 23)
Wednesday-Beginner Hip-Hop Dance (starts Jan. 24)
Thursday- Young Rembrandts Elementary Drawing (starts Jan. 25)
Friday- NASA: Academy of Future Space Explorers (starts Jan. 26)

SPELLING BEE: WEDNESDAY, FEB. 21
If you have a 3rd, 4th, or 5th grader who is interested in participating in our Wilson Wims Spelling Bee, please complete this interest form no later than January 12th. We require a separate form to be completed for each participant. The Word List provided by Scripps National Spelling Bee will be sent to registered students once the interest form closes after the 12th. Late registrations will not be accepted, so please do not delay in submitting your interest. The time of the Spelling Bee will be shared as we get closer to the bee. The 5th grade winner will go on to compete in the Regional Bee, date TBD. If your student is interested in competing in the Spelling Bee, please register here.
